Pakość
Pakość is a town in Inowrocław County, Kuyavian-Pomeranian Voivodeship, Poland, with 5,798 inhabitants (2004). Town Privileges were given to Pakość on the 9th of February 1359. The town today counts 5824 inhabitants. is the main hub of trade and services in the neighbourhood area. Small industry is based here and the town is an important communication and transportation hub. Pakość is an important centre of worship of the Catholic Church.
Piechcin
Piechcin (German Handsdorf) is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Barcin, within Żnin County, Kuyavian-Pomeranian Voivodeship, in north-central Poland. It lies approximately 7 kilometres south-east of Barcin, 24 km east of Żnin, and 33 km south of Bydgoszcz. The village has a population of 3,186. A limestone quarry provides limestone to the Lafarge cement factory, which is also situated there.

Rybitwy, Kuyavian-Pomeranian Voivodeship
Rybitwy is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Pakość, within Inowrocław County, Kuyavian-Pomeranian Voivodeship, in north-central Poland. It lies approximately 2 kilometres south-west of Pakość, 14 km west of Inowrocław, 36 km south of Bydgoszcz, and 46 km south-west of Toruń.
